TEMPO.CO, JakartaPope Francis is battling pneumonia in both lungs. He has been hospitalized since February 14, 2025.

Reported by Reuters, the latest condition of Pope Francis was shared by the Vatican. In a brief statement, the Vatican said that Pope Francis was in stable condition and showed slight improvement in the results of his latest blood tests.

The 88-year-old Pope is undergoing treatment at Rome's Gemelli Hospital. He has been battling shortness of breath for several days. "The clinical condition of the Holy Father is stable," said a brief Vatican statement. "Blood tests show slight improvement, especially in inflammatory markers," the Vatican said.

Double pneumonia is a serious infection that can cause inflammation and scarring in both lungs and make breathing more difficult. The Vatican previously said that the Pope had a polymicrobial infection, which occurs when two or more microorganisms are involved. The Pope will stay in the hospital as long as necessary to deal with the complex clinical situation.

Previously, Pope Francis received a visit from Italian Prime Minister Giorgia Meloni. Pope Francis, according to Meloni, was still conscious and had time to joke with him. "He hasn't lost his sense of humor," said Meloni, the pope's first visitor to the hospital.

A Vatican official, who spoke on condition of anonymity, said Wednesday that Francis was off the ventilator and breathing on his own. The official said the pope was able to get out of bed and sit in an armchair in his hospital room. He was also still doing some work.

Messages of support for Francis have poured in from around the world, according to official Vatican media reports. Pilgrims at the Vatican on Wednesday expressed hope that Francis would recover soon. "We will pray for him so that he can recover as soon as possible," said Gianfranco Rizzo, a pilgrim from Bari, Italy.

The pope has been plagued by health problems in recent years, including periodic bouts of the flu. He is particularly susceptible to lung infections because he suffered from pleurisy as a young man. Part of one lung had to be removed. All public events have been canceled through Sunday.
